Lot of spam lately?
Has anybody else been receiving lots of spam lately to do with stocks etc, usually as an embedded image in an e-mail with a stupid title.
I have recently changed my e-mail address and do not advertise it anywhere, I only use forms on my website with all information such as e-mail addresses held on the server. Any ideas how they are getting my e-mail address, my current email addy starts with mail@, do they try a few common ones such as info,mail,webmaster etc, should I change it to something more obscure? Thanks for any advice. Damon

Hi Damon,
I think they try tons of random addresses - common names, and things like admin, administrator etc. I used to have all email that got sent to my domain forwarded to one address and i'd get emails with the address as Alice@mydomain.com - now i'm sure we all know that song about alice - well thats what i wondered! ![]() If you have your own domain then some mail servers allow spam rules to be setup in the admin so give this a go. If not or in conjunction with, i can recommend http://www.cloudmark.com/ as a good anti spam filter for outlook. I think i pay about £3 a month for it and that combined with norton anti spam catches about 98% of all the junk mail i get sent. Oh and yes i keep getting sent that email as well!

I have a local server which runs SpamAssassin, using this I relay mail from my main email accounts into outlook. Has the benefit of not running any extra software than is required on my computer, which helps keep it fast and nippy. I'm not really a fan of Norton products
